**World News : Hamburg Airport hostage situation comes to an end without casualties**

 Now to Europe where an 18-hour long "armed" hostage situation came to an end "without resistance" at Germany's Hamburg International Airport on Sunday local time.



According to reports a 35-year-old Turkish citizen, on Saturday, drove through a security fence and onto the airport's tarmac with his 4-year-old daughter in the vehicle.

Authorities said the man fired a weapon twice and threw burning bottles from his car, which he had parked under a plane.  A police spokesperson said the man had acted in protest over a custody dispute with his wife over the care of their daughter. Airport officials said the incident led to the cancellation of 100 flights but work was being done to resume operations as quickly as possible.
